The Aubrey Kitchen

Transitional Dining Room, London

CABINETRY: The Aubrey kitchen features oak veneer carcasses, solid wood doors and a spray-painted finish, Cue & Co of London DINING TABLE & BENCHES: Repast dining table and benches, handmade from reclaimed timber, Cue & Co of London DRESSER: Repast dresser featuring a reclaimed timber frame with painted doors and side panels, Cue & Co of London WORKSURFACES: Esmeralda granite with a polished gloss finish, Cue & Co of London FLOORING: Engineered oak, Cue & Co of London SINK: Claron sink, Blanco TAP: mixer tap, Perrin & Rowe APPLIANCES: Fridge-freezer, Sub-Zero; hob, extractor and ovens, all Gaggenau WALLS: Slaked Lime Original paint, Little Greene Cue & Co of London kitchens start from £35,000
